  6. Radley College. Radley College is an independent boarding school of about 680 boys. Its foundation in 1847 was to offer a different education from that offered by most Victorian public schools. A strong emphasis was to be put on the aesthetic, and the beauty of the estate and the buildings contribute significantly to the atmosphere.
